Download Solution PDFA coil having 100 turns is placed in the magnetic field of 1m wb. Find the average EMF induced if the coil is moved in 0.2 seconds from the given field to a field of 0.4m wb.

The magnitude of the induced EMF in a coil is given by:
\(E=N{dϕ\over dt}\)
\(E=N\times ({ϕ_2-ϕ_1\over t_2-t_1})\)
where, N = No. of turns
ϕ = Flux in Weber
t = Time in sec
Calculation
Given, N = 100
\(E=100\times ({1-0.4\over 0.2-0})\times 10^{-3}\)
E = 0.3 volt
